China Benzyl Alcohol Trade Statistics: Import Surge and Weaker Export Values in November 2025
In November 2025, China's benzyl alcohol imports amounted to USD 225,410, representing a year-on-year increase of 23.13%, while exports totaled USD 4,226,288, posting declines on both a month-on-month and year-on-year basis. Taken together, these trends point to a market marked by a notable rebound in imports alongside weakening export performance, highlighting diverging dynamics between strengthening domestic demand and softer external demand.
Import Analysis
In November 2025, China imported 60,484 kilograms of benzyl alcohol, with a total import value of USD 225,410 and an average unit price of USD 3.73/kg. Import volumes surged by 2,215.62% month-on-month and increased by 68.99% year-on-year, while import value rose by 317.55% month-on-month and 23.13% year-on-year. These imports were sourced from five partner countries.


Export Analysis
In November 2025, China exported 3,534,737 kilograms of benzyl alcohol, with total export value amounting to USD 4,226,288 and an average price of USD 1.20/kg. Export volumes increased by 1.66% month-on-month but declined by 15.98% year-on-year, while export value fell by 2.53% month-on-month and decreased by 36.96% year-on-year. Chinese benzyl alcohol exports were shipped to 50 destination markets.
